Output 8ea7481e49ae351bf9d896529bc5f5a67a240684b7191df79d7fa7d6e70b2524:17

value
65619949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2515c977dc49ed5aa0b8665df4b2239f252b3b8 OP_EQUAL
address
3HwsfoGwH91jGP9CZLigpe7t8BpvadzZ4T
transaction
8ea7481e49ae351bf9d896529bc5f5a67a240684b7191df79d7fa7d6e70b2524
spent
true